Kachka Lavka
Kachka was opened in Portland in 2014 by Bonnie and Israel Morales, and has since become beloved by diners worldwide. James Beard Award nominated Chef/Co-Owner Bonnie Morales and her team cook the food of the former Soviet Republics, including many dishes inspired by her heritage as a first-generation daughter of Jewish immigrants from Belarus. The warm hospitality and lively atmosphere at Kachka turns dinner into an event, fueled by a parade of dishes marked by deep and vibrant flavors such as dumplings, cured fish and pickled vegetables. Kachka serves over 50 different vodka selections, as well a list of house made infusions, craft cocktails, and a curated list of beer and wine with a focus on Eastern European producers.

Sibeiho
Sibeiho is a Singaporean food startup based in Portland, Oregon co-founded by Holly Ong and Pat Lau. The Sibeiho brand transports you to the tastes, sights, and textures of Singapore (with Chinese, Malay, Indian, and Nonya culinary influences) with three signature ready-to-enjoy Sambal chili sauces - Boomz Sambal, OMG! Sambal® and AF Chili Chunka Sambal.

Flourish Spices
My name is Olajumoke Elkanah or Ola as I’m popularly known. I love food and I’m not ashamed to say it. African food is an essential in my home as they remind me of my heritage. The only thing that brings families and cultures together at the same time is food. I got inspired when we moved to Oregon in March 2008 when i couldn't find any place to buy the food I grew up loving dearly. We had to drive one hour North to buy everything we needed. My husband moved here a month before I and the kids joined him. He told me there was no African store. I Had to buy fresh tomatoes and red bell pepper from Atlanta where we lived and packed them frozen in my luggage of course with some African food and yes my bag was totally scattered when I got it at Portland airport with a note saying " your bag was checked by the airport officials ". I still laugh at myself for doing that.
Better Boba
Our quest to create a better boba started as parents and shop owners – to offer simple, healthier ingredients compared to most pearls sourced for food service and retail operations in the states. We also saw firsthand how some customers could not enjoy the pre-packaged boba on the market. Generally the complaints were related to stomach cramping and other abdominal discomfort.
